Language. English. I Am is a 2010 American documentary film written, directed, and narrated by Tom Shadyac. The film asks the question: "What is wrong with the world, and what can we do about it?", and explores Shadyac's personal journey after a bicycling accident in 2007 which led him to the answers "the nature of humanity", [2] "the world's ...

Feb 14, 2012 · Thought-provoking film whose reason for being made is interesting in itself. Successful Hollywood director, Tom Shadyac (Ace Ventura and Nutty Professor), gets into accident and develops post-concussive symptoms that make him face his own mortality and re-evaluate his own life.

DOCUMENTARY. I Am is the story of a successful Hollywood director, Tom Shadyac who experiences a life threatening head injury, and his ensuing journey to try and answer two very basic questions: “What’s wrong with our world?” and “What can we do about it?”
